I did some research. We wanted to spend labor day weekend in Memphis. This hotel had the features I wanted, a pool, free breakfast, and free parking. All delivered. But the hotel looked like it had some upgrades, but still needed others. Staff was very friendly, both on the phone and in person. Our hotel room had a rip on the sheer draping, but we still had the sunblocking drapes that we used. Bathroom seemed remodeled recently and had marble like tile, extra wide shower curtain and multi spout shower head. We had the usual soap, shampoo, conditioner, lotion, plus a hairdryer that worked quite well. The beds were alright. Pillows seemed to be too soft and feathery, but I like a firm pillow often not found in hotels... sheets seemed clean and presentable. A comfortable nights sleep. I was big on free breakfast since we were staying a long weekend, and I wasn't disappointed. Hot food was biscuits and gravy, scrambled eggs, sausage linked and a penned pasta with marinara sauce, and coffee. Other food was yogurt, muffins, fruit filled pastry, bagels, three different cereals from dispensers, milk, oj and apple juice. Very good breakfast for a hotel. Ooooh, and waffle mix you make yourself. But there is no restaurant or bar, that is where they serve breakfast. Some hotel links say there is a restaurant, but that is not true. Its only open for their breakfast which comes with your stay. Pool was cold. And slippery. As hot as it was labor day weekend in Memphis, and we spent the day at the zoo... SO HOT!!! Pool was too cold to enjoy yourself. Hot tub was bath water, so we let our three year old in the "hot" tub with us. DON'T RUN!!! The floor is cute with its dolphin mosaic, but EXTREMELY SLIPPERY!!!! Not a bad stay at all, but it is run down a bit. With the proper upgrades, this could easily be a 3 star + hotel. But right now, I would still say 2.5.
